Role Overview:

  • Seek creative and innovative solutions to assigned tasks and develop appropriate technical and code research to support these solutions.
  • Be able to present technical knowledge in client meetings.
  • Take on planning and execution of projects from inception through completion, developing design and technical solutions throughout all phases of a project.
  • Prepare schematic design, design development, and construction documents, develop solutions, and work directly with internal team members and coordinate with external engineering team efforts.
  • Collaborate with team to ensure the project deliverables are coordinated, integrated and support the design concept and performance goals of the project.
  • Provides technical design input. Responsible for a project’s technical design effort, subsequent detailed design development, project coordination and quality control efforts during all phases of project work, in close collaboration with Lead Designer.
  • Maintains awareness of evolving building technology and systems. Expected to be proficient in Revit and follow Continuum Revit standards and best practices.
  • Reviews shop drawings, material samples and CD’s for conformance with design.
  • Performs construction administration duties (e.g. RFI’s, RFP’s, change orders, etc.)
  • Prepare reports and specifications; reviews completed reports, plans, cost estimates and calculations.
  • Executes applicable agency review analysis (accessibility, zoning, life-safety, etc.)
  • Maintains contact with clients, consultants, and contractors during all project phases, participating in marketing, client and owner presentations as required
